As we enter the grounds, we'll learn about the history of this archeological site, just 10 km (6.2 mi) from Seville. As the first Roman city built on the Iberian Peninsula, this site holds an enormous amount of history and cultural heritage. Famed Roman emperors Trajan and Hadrian were even born here!
First, we'll begin our route with a visit to the Amphitheater, one of the largest in the Roman Empire and where famous gladiator fights took place. Then, we'll walk to the House of Exedra, a semicircular structure that was once used for social events and philosophical debates.
Next up, we'll head over to House of Neptune, where we'll find incredible mosaics of Neptune that are still well-preserved. From here, we'll continue on to the House of the Planetarium that was reserved exclusively for the city's nobility. As we observe the mosaics within, can you guess where the house gets its name from?
